Transaction 23e1362691ada026137e58be626f21eea08865c2612b40de7301081ceb3a6f56
2 Input
2 Outputs
- 23e1362691ada026137e58be626f21eea08865c2612b40de7301081ceb3a6f56:0
- 23e1362691ada026137e58be626f21eea08865c2612b40de7301081ceb3a6f56:1
value 647798
address 36DVfDpCBMbfaHnRdU1KP2CoanLvP4wkxe
value 24625
address 1Na9pYxrBJSj8Z1xkpfAza5J8tAkPVpBBS